A formidable mosquito hunter with tiger-striped wings has been named Australia's top insect for 2025.

The graphic flutterer dragonfly ( Rhyothemis graphiptera ) captured more than a quarter of all votes in an October online poll to snare the title of 2025 ABC Australian Insect of the Year.

It joins 2024's champion — the blue banded bee ( Amegilla cingulata ) — as a winner of the national award.

Nearly 24,000 Australians voted for the second ABC Australian Insect of the Year, with 25.7 per cent (6,137 votes) choosing the graphic flutterer dragonfly as their favourite invertebrate from a field of six insect finalists selected by an expert panel.
